This afternoon my girlfriend and I were on our way back to my apartment after running some errands. I was pulling up to a light less than a block from my complex. The road we were on is one way in each direction, and for the direction we were traveling, there's no dedicated left turn lane. As I approached the intersection, a black Tahoe in front of me pulled out into the intersection to turn left. The Tahoe stopped with their rear wheels well past the stop line. A car was coming from the opposite direction, and the light turned yellow. I slowed down and stopped a good 10 feet *behind* the stop line because I didn't know what the Tahoe might be up to. Turns out, the driver in the Tahoe decided to throw it in reverse and start heading my way. As soon as they started moving, I laid on the horn (Hella Dual Tones). About four seconds later, their trailer hitch was punching a hole in my front bumper and the Vibe jerked backwards. Some time after all of that, the driver realized that they'd hit something.Nobody was hurt, and the Vibe is more than drivable (I think it just needs a new bumper and replacement trim pieces). We pulled off into a parking lot and exchanged information. The woman's insurance company doesn't have a 24 hour number for filing claims, so I left a message and will have to wait and hear back from them tomorrow.
